ADJUSTING THROTTLE CABLE
Proper play of the throttle cable is 1–2mm. Place the
throttle lever to the lowest speed position (i.e. fully
released status). Pull the throttle cable lightly with
fingers to check its play. Readjust the position of
cable adjuster if the play is too large or too small. To
readjust, slacken a lock nut. Turn the cable adjuster
clockwise to increase the play, or counterclockwise to
decrease the play. Lock the cable adjuster with the
lock nut after readjustment. (SE7)

ATTACHING THE HANDLE
The loop handle should be located between the arrow
mark and the throttle lever.
Attach the loop handle as shown in the
accompanying diagram. Note that it is recommended
that you attach the handle so that the handle is
located some 30–40cm away from the front end of
the right-hand grip. (SE8)

ATTACHING THE DEBRIS GUARD
Never use the machine without the debris guard.
Attach the guard to the clamp on the outer pipe just
touching the gearcase. Fix it with 2 bolts. (SE9)

BLADE
Do not install or remove the blade while the
engine is in operation.
Use ZENOAH’s genuine replacement blades and
metal fixtures when installing the blade.
When installing or removing the blade, fix the
machine securely, and wear robust gloves.
•The blade turns counterclockwise (viewed from
the gear case). When using an inside-out blade,
check the direction of the blade before installing
it. In particular, if you install a chip saw in the
wrong direction, the chips might break and
scatter.
1. Loosen the bolt remove holder A and holder B from
the gear case. (SE10)
